The Cash Verification Moment for AI Trading: A Macro Watcher's Diagnosis

Mining | PowerPrime |

Chip stocks are down 15% in two weeks. This is not a panic sell-off. It is a structural recalibration. The market is signaling the end of the compute-arms-race narrative. AI trading, once fueled by infinite capital and GPU hoarding, now faces a singular question: 'Where is the cash flow?'

The backdrop is familiar. For the past two years, AI trading dominated headlines. Every fund and startup claimed to be 'AI-native.' They raised billions, purchased fleets of H100s, and pitched visions of autonomous alpha generation. But the music has changed. The macro environment—rising rates, liquidity tightening, and a retreat from risk assets—demands proof. Investors are no longer buying dreams. They are buying earnings reports.

This shift mirrors patterns I have observed across crypto cycles. In 2020, I built risk models for DeFi yield farming. The moment liquidity rotated from yield-chasing to capital preservation, only protocols with real revenue survived. The same logic applies here. AI trading firms must now demonstrate unit economics: gross margins on trading fees, client acquisition costs, and net profit after compute expenses. The ones that cannot will be filtered out.

Incentives break before code does. The pressure to show profit will distort behavior. Some firms will cherry-pick backtest windows. Others will hide drawdowns. I have seen this before—in 2022, when Terra-Luna's algorithmic stablecoin collapsed, the math was always fragile. The same fragility now lies in AI trading models that claim superhuman returns without transparent risk disclosures. A rigorous audit of the algorithm's historical performance, including tail-risk events, is not optional. It is the only way to separate signal from noise.

Volatility is the tax on uncertainty. The chip stock decline is a direct tax on the uncertainty surrounding AI trading profitability. When compute costs are high and margins thin, volatility amplifies losses. Firms without robust hedging strategies will break. In 2024, I modeled Bitcoin ETF inflows using global M2 money supply. The lesson was simple: liquidity drives narratives, but cash flow determines survival. Today, liquidity is rotating from infrastructure to application, but only to applications with proven cash generation.

My 2026 technical review of Render Network's GPU mesh revealed a crucial insight: latency bottlenecks in consensus layers mirrored efficiency bottlenecks in AI trading models. The market now rewards optimization over brute force. AI trading does not need massive compute; it needs efficient compute and unique data. The firms that survive will have data moats, not GPU hoards.

The contrarian view is that this is not the end of AI trading, but its decoupling from speculative capital. The cash verification moment is a cleansing. It separates utility-driven platforms from narrative-driven shells. Traditional quant funds, like Two Sigma or Renaissance, have long operated on profitable algorithms without fanfare. The new wave of AI trading startups must follow suit.

Takeaway: The next cycle will be defined by cash flow statements, not whitepapers. Investors should prioritize firms with audited track records and conservative risk management. The black swan scenario is not a market crash; it is a credibility crash. When the market stops asking 'how many GPUs do you have?' and starts asking 'what is your cost per trade?', those who answer correctly will capture the post-cleaning premium. Incentives break before code does. This time, the incentive is to prove profitability. The code will follow.
